Output fd39ab32662f65a70d43fc84de5f9afbe06b6ab94c53d12c95423b252e942f0a:4

value
38760562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cf0525fe2972d6385fe73be68a45dfceda74b43 OP_EQUAL
address
3D5dcBRD6xzxuYu7RkQJ8YopZumN4kaAh9
transaction
fd39ab32662f65a70d43fc84de5f9afbe06b6ab94c53d12c95423b252e942f0a
spent
true